Subject: Tracing cut-over done

Hey — quick wrap-up: the TraceWeave rollout finished last night, so every service in the Lumenworks mesh now propagates trace headers end to end. Sampling stays at 10% except for auth flows, which are always captured. For your review, the active configuration is pasted below.

service settings:
ULAATH_PIN=4921
ULAATH_METRICS_HOST=metrics.ulaath.zemvarcorp.internal
ULAATH_LOG_LEVEL=error
ULAATH_TENANT=julax

Test-plan note: flaky integrations in Coinwright payments service.

Three suites (capture, refund, ledger-sync) intermittently fail against the Harborline sandbox. Root cause appears to be sandbox settlement lag, not our code. Mitigation: retries capped at 3 with 2s backoff; do NOT raise the cap. If a run fails after retries, page platform, don't rerun blindly. To query the sandbox settlement status endpoint directly while triaging, use the bearer token below.

session JWT of yaguf-tahop = eyJhbGciOiJIUzI1NiIsInR5cCI6IkpXVCJ9.eyJzdWIiOiIIvtUmFqQ_4In0.rjsW2NuF59R8

Orphaned-Resource Sweeper (Driftnet) — Account Recovery. When a Mossbridge tenant account is restored, Driftnet may have already flagged its volumes and snapshots as orphans. Pause the sweeper for that tenant first, then re-run the ownership reconciler and confirm zero pending deletions before unpausing. Pausing requires the Driftnet recovery console, which will prompt you for the passphrase shown directly below.

unlock words, fawig-bagef: olidor-holir-istox-holath-tamys-quenion-giliel

Subject: Canary gating tweaks for Skylark rollout

Hey all — quick one before tomorrow's push. We tightened the canary gates: error-rate delta threshold drops from 2% to 0.8%, and we now require 30 clean minutes instead of 15 before auto-promote. There's also a new abort rule if p99 latency doubles on the canary slice. Diff is small but touches the promoter loop, so eyes appreciated. The candidate is the build identified by the token below.

build token for yadug-bajep: htk31_500f0907eade3cdaa0c378e4cf11160